Fu Peng: AI Capital Expenditures by Major Firms Like Alibaba and Tencent Disrupt the High Free Cash Flow and Stable Buyback Dividend Structure

2026-08-13 02:49

Odaily News, Fu Peng, Chief Economist of Xinhuo Group, stated on X platform that Tencent's latest free cash flow has turned negative. The substantial increase in AI capital expenditures by Alibaba, Tencent, and Silicon Valley giants such as Meta and Google has disrupted the previous "high free cash flow with stable buybacks and dividends" structure. Over the past period, the market has been optimistic about AI, believing that such large capital expenditures represent a long-term competitive advantage in the future.

He stated that starting from the second quarter of this year, the market's tolerance for the mismatch between investment and returns has declined, and sentiment has become more cautious. Currently, the revenue generated at the application level is still in a validation phase compared to cumulative investments reaching hundreds of billions, and the high capital expenditures need to correspond with quantifiable long-term return expectations. The coming quarters will be a critical window period, as investor sentiment has shifted from the positivity seen in previous years to caution. Only by seeing truly quantifiable and certain revenue growth can investor doubts be dispelled. The same scale of capital expenditures may lead to different outcomes under varying investor sentiment.
